The cheapest way to get from Paris to Oger is to drive which costs €21 - €35 and takes 1h 54m.
The fastest way to get from Paris to Oger is to drive which takes 1h 54m and costs €21 - €35.
No, there is no direct bus from Paris to Oger. However, there are services departing from Paris Est and arriving at Blancs-Coteaux - Oger Rue D Avize via Epernay - Gare Routiere Epernay.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 5m.
The distance between Paris and Oger is 154 km. The road distance is 139 km.
The best way to get from Paris to Oger without a car is to train and bus which takes 2h 45m and costs .
It takes approximately 2h 45m to get from Paris to Oger, including transfers.
Paris to Oger bus services, operated by SNCF Voyages, depart from Paris Est station.
Paris to Oger bus services, operated by SNCF Voyages, arrive at Epernay station.
Yes, the driving distance between Paris to Oger is 139 km. It takes approximately 1h 54m to drive from Paris to Oger.
